From: Dramatic increase in water use efficiency with cumulative forest disturbance at the large forested watershed scale

Fig. 5

Annual water related variables in the Chilcotin watershed from 1971–2016. Where a mean annual streamflow in millimeters (mm), b runoff ratio, c evapotranspiration (ET) in mm, and d watershed scale annual water use efficiency (WUE) in grams of carbon per square meter per millimeter of water (g C m−2 mm−1 H2O), and the blue line is the loess regression smoothed line with 95% confidence limits shown as grey shading
